I´m from Spain (sorry my english) and this is my first post :confused. Is a little personal proyect. I started with a satellite dish base form. I did the cut in the size that he needed. After sanding, bonding, sanding......etc and priming. I did a silicone mould with polyster/fiberglass jacket. The cast was in polyster resin and fiberglass. Late, more sanding, bonding....... For the final paint i masked differts zones and i used a spraygun. The last step is a laquer coat.
